Conference dates: 27–29 July 2026 Submission deadline (Extended Abstract / Full Paper): 1 June 2026 Website: https://www.icses-a-etltc.net/ About the Conference The 3rd International Conference on Social Sciences Research in the Age of AI (SSRAAI2026) invites scholars, practitioners, and researchers to submit original work examining how AI is reshaping social science research, institutions, governance, and society, as well as how social science methods and theory can better understand and guide AI’s development and impacts. SSRAAI2026 is part of the ETLTC 2026 Conference Series and will be hosted remotely from the University of Aizu, Japan, from 27–29 July 2026. Mode of Conference Online mode (Zoom) for all participants The conference team is also exploring the possibility of 27 July 2026 as an optional on-site day at the University of Aizu, subject to sufficient interest. 28–29 July 2026 will be online. Any on-site presentations (if held) will be live-streamed via Zoom to ensure full remote participation. Submission Categories Authors may submit either: Extended Abstract (approx. 500–800 words), or Full Paper by 1 June 2026 Publication Opportunity (Scopus-indexed proceedings pathway) Selected high-quality papers presented at the conference may be considered for publication in MDPI Engineering Proceedings, which is indexed in Scopus, subject to submission of a full manuscript in accordance with publisher and conference requirements, and editorial evaluation. Important: Publication decisions are made by the conference editors and are based on quality, fit with the proceedings scope, and language/clarity. Only papers with a clear technology focus (with or without a social science framing) will be considered for the Scopus-indexed proceedings pathway. The best papers will be shortlisted by a panel of judges, and invited to proceed for publication consideration.
